Technical Architect

Overview

We are looking for a Technical Architect, who can work closely with SAP and analytics teams to design and build scalable data solutions. The role involves working closely with SAP, analytics, AI/ML, and engineering teams to design scalable graph-based data solutions, AI-enabled knowledge intelligence platforms, and enterprise integrations.

Job Description

Key Responsibilities

Create and optimize data schemas tailored for machine learning and analytics use cases

Design and implement data pipelines involving:

Data ingestion (batch and streaming)

ETL processes

Workflow orchestration on AWS

Build, deploy, and maintain REST APIs for data access and integration

Define architecture patterns for AI/LLM-enabled search, retrieval, and analytics capabilities.

Integrate solutions with Microsoft Teams for notifications, workflows, or insights sharing

Collaborate with SAP functional and technical teams to support security, access, and analytics use cases

Ensure data quality, performance, and scalability across platforms

Define scalable and secure cloud-native architecture using AWS services and DevOps best practices.

Support AI response stabilization approaches including controlled retrieval, indexing strategies, contextual filtering, and workflow orchestration.

Design, develop, and manage graph data models, with a strong focus on Neo4j.

Required Skills & Experience

Strong understanding of data modeling and schema design for ML-driven applications

Experience designing and operating data pipelines using AWS services (e.g., ingestion, ETL, orchestration)

Good exposure to AWS Bedrock, AWS SageMaker, Bedrock Agents, MCP, LangChain/LangGraph, Python, FastAPI, FAISS, RAG Architecture. 

Strong understanding of cloud-native architectures, microservices, and distributed systems.

Experience with AI/LLM ecosystems, semantic search, vector databases, embeddings, or Retrieval-Augmented Generation (RAG) concepts.

Hands-on experience with graph databases, preferably Neo4j

Experience in API development and deployment

Working knowledge of Microsoft Teams integrations

Ability to work closely with cross-functional teams and explain technical concepts clearly

Nice to Have

Exposure to security analytics or access-control-related analytics

Basic knowledge of SAP Security / SoD concepts

Prior experience working in SAP-driven enterprise environments

Exposure to DevOps, Infrastructure as Code (Terraform/CloudFormation), Docker, or Kubernetes.

Skills & Requirements

Data Modeling, Schema Design, Machine Learning, Data Analytics, Data Pipelines, Data Ingestion, Batch Processing, Stream Processing, ETL, Workflow Orchestration, AWS, AWS Bedrock, AWS SageMaker, Bedrock Agents, MCP, LangChain, LangGraph, Python, FastAPI, FAISS, Retrieval Augmented Generation, REST API Development, API Deployment, Cloud Native Architecture, Microservices, Distributed Systems, Semantic Search, Vector Databases, Embeddings, Neo4j, Graph Databases, Microsoft Teams Integration, Security Analytics, Access Control Analytics, SAP Security, Segregation Of Duties, DevOps, Infrastructure As Code, Terraform, CloudFormation, Docker, Kubernetes, Data Quality, Performance Optimization, Scalability, Cloud Security, AI Architecture, LLM Applications, Information Retrieval, Contextual Filtering, Indexing Strategies, Workflow Automation, Data Engineering, Analytics Engineering

Apply Now

Join Our Community

Let us know the skills you need and we'll find the best talent for you